In concord is a phrase that typically refers to being in agreement or harmony with others. Some synonyms for this phrase include in harmony, in accord, in unity, in synch, and on the same page. These expressions are often used to describe moments when people are working well together or when they have reached a mutual understanding. Famous quotes with In concord

  • Let us ever remember that our interest is in concord, not in conflict; and that our real eminence rests in the victories of peace, not those of war.
    William McKinley
  • True beauty dwells in deep retreats, Whose veil is unremoved Till heart with heart in concord beats, And the lover is beloved.
    William Wordsworth
